促进
To help something develop or progress. A key word for IELTS Task 2 when discussing the benefits of certain policies.

أمثلة
喝牛奶能促进骨骼生长。
everydayDrinking milk can promote bone growth.
政府致力于促进国际贸易。
formalThe government is committed to promoting international trade.
快点,这能促进进度。
informalHurry up, this will speed up the progress.
交流能促进不同文化间的理解。
academicCommunication can promote understanding between different cultures.
新政策促进了员工的积极性。
businessThe new policy boosted employee motivation.
عائلة الكلمة
تلازمات شائعة
العبارات الشائعة
相互促进
mutually promote
促进剂
promoter/accelerant
大力促进
vigorously promote
يُخلط عادةً مع
促进 implies helping a positive progress; 促使 (urge/impel) is more neutral and means to make something happen.
ملاحظات الاستخدام
Use this word to describe positive influences on growth or relationships.
أخطاء شائعة
Avoid using it for negative things (e.g., don't use it for 'promote crime').
نصيحة للحفظ
促 (urge) + 进 (forward) = urge forward.
أصل الكلمة
Urging forward.
